Photochemical and photo- physical phenomena are involved in all life and related processes; everyday examples include photosyn- thesis, the degradation of plastics, the formation of vitamin D by sunlight, the use of darkened glass in medicine bottles to protect the drug from photodegradation, and so forth. Photochemistry and photophysics form a modern science, which studies the interaction between light and matter when radiation is absorbed by atoms or molecules. It overlaps with several disciplines, including chemistry, physics, materials science, etc. Scientists in the field aim to gain more knowledge and a deeper understanding of the photochemistry and photophysics of all kinds of processes, ranging from the study of living systems to academic research topics and to artificial devices and products. There is particular interest in and research efforts towards efficiently converting sunlight into clean and sustainable energy, and in developing workable devices for applying photochemical and photophysical processes in information technology.
